Dead Space 2 Walkthrough - Chapter 1: Part 4
9. POWER NODE: There's also a Power Node on the desk on the right.
10. AUDIO LOG: Now go in the opposite direction from the objective indicator, to a door marked "Conduit Room." Open it and you'll find an Audio Log on the floor inside.
11. POWER NODE: There's also a Power Node in here.
12. Now you can backtrack and go where the Objective Marker leads you. It'll lead you around a corner into a room with a sign beside it warning of oxygen being in use and against open flames. Open the next door and you'll see fire — then the window will blow out. As soon as you get some control, shoot the red triangle above the window to close an emergency hatch and seal the breach.
13. Move through the next door and you'll enter a room with a Save Point and a Store. There's also a dead necromorph body on the ground — or is it? Shoot the thing and it'll pop up and demonstrate that it's very much alive. Finish it and loot it.
14. POWER NODE: See that blue wall panel right in front of you, near where the necromorph body was? Go to the wall and open it to find another node.
15. Hit the Store next. Spend a little money and buy Isaac's Engineering RIG , which gives you the benefit of a little bit of armor against attacks.
16. ACHIEVEMENT: The "Patient on the Loose" Achievement is yours when you change suits for the first time.
17. When you're ready, head through the door. You'll enter a vacuum area, where you'll be dependent on Isaac's suit's oxygen supply. It's plenty, so don't worry.
18. POWER NODE: This is an easy one to miss. Face the hole that looks out into space and look for a glowing spot. Hit it with Kinesis and you'll retrieve a Power Node. It's slightly to the right.
19. Continue through the vacuum area and you'll reach an open hangar bay. To your left is a Stasis charger — fill up, then make your way to the vehicle to the right.
20. Approaching the escape vehicle triggers a boss fight with a big monster that will pursue you relentlessly around the hangar. If you hang still, it'll jump at you, and those columns throughout the room make good fodder for it to crash through and fling at you.
21. You don't have to worry about this fight too much, provided you keep moving and keep your strength up. There are loot crates scattered all over the place that you can use to find health and additional ammo, provided you can move fast enough. Keep circling the room until you're ready to make your move.
22. Watch for the boss' lunge move, and when you see it coming, quickly cut to the left or right while running to avoid it. If he hits you, you'll be knocked down and take considerable damage, so try to avoid getting pounded too much by its attacks.
23. When you're finally ready to put the hurt on the boss, spin around and hit it with Stasis — fast. This will freeze it temporarily, allowing you to target the yellow patches on its "arms" (right around where elbows would be). These are the weak points, and you'll need to hammer them hard to kill this guy.
24. It's tough to hit those spots at all when the boss is in regular motion or even unfrozen. You'll get two or three shots before you need to run again as Stasis wears off. Hit the boss a few times, as many as you can manage, then make a wide circle and hit the Stasis recharger.
25. That's all there is to it. Repeat the process until you hack off both the boss' big limbs. That'll put it down permanently, and you can pick some loot off its body.
26. Afterward, clear out the crates and head through the door the Objective Marker guides you into. You'll descend through a hallway and clear a machining room that's got some money scattered through it. At the far end of that is hatch you can open to let you climb through an access port. Reach the other side, and it's the end of the chapter.
27. AUDIO LOG: Snag that Audio Log right where you exit the hatch before you do anything else.
